1911 Clay Center Cubs Roster
Team Record: 40-31
Finished 2nd in the CKL
Manager: Lee Gramley (40-31)
Location: Clay Center, Kansas
Ballpark: Island Park
The Clay Center Cubs of the Central Kansas League ended the 1911 season with a record of 40 wins and 31 losses, finishing second in the CKL.
Lee Gramley served as manager.
